Description
Gudetama Cross-Stitch combines cross-stitching fun with 30 easy-to-follow patterns inspired by everyone’s favorite lazy egg with the can’t-be-bothered attitude.
Gudetama’s name literally translates to “lazy egg,” and it’s how we all feel sometimes when it comes to, well, pretty much anything. But if you’re the kind of person who doesn’t have time for complicated crafts or dealing with other people, then this collection of 30 Gudetama-inspired designs are just for you. First, you’ll learn cross-stitching basics including tools and techniques and how to read a cross-stitch chart. Then you’ll apply your new skills to a range of hilarious and lovable patterns organized into chapters like Lazy, Medium-Lazy, and Pay Attention–depending on how sluggish or motivated you’re feeling. Finally, you’ll be able to apply your masterpieces to projects like gift tags, greeting cards, and ornaments. Whether you’re an experienced cross-stitcher or new to the craft, you’ll find a variety of poses and patterns in this book that are accessible and easy to learn.
